Preguntas frecuentes sobre Aurora
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Aurora?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Aurora varian entre $622 y $1,650 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$838
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Aurora?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Aurora van desde $600 hasta $1,850.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$953
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Aurora?
En estos momentos hay 24 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Aurora en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$485 y $2,340 - con una media de $1,194 para el lugar.
